Located at Jacinto Street on the western side of Plaza Burgos in Vigan City , Ilocos Sur, Vigan Empanadahan is the collective name of the open-air stalls which sells various street foods particularly the famed Vigan empanada . Vigan Empanadahan   Vigan Empanadahan Details Due to its close proximity to Vigan Cathedral and Calle Crisologo , the stalls here are usually jam-packed, particularly during weekends. This place is also quite busy at night especially after the "Dancing Fountain" presentation at Plaza Salcedo . Located in Barangay San Pedro in Sto. Tomas in the province of Batangas, the National Shrine of St. Padre Pio is a pilgrimage site dedicated and inspired by Saint Padre Pio. National Shrine of St. Padre Pio National Shrine of St. Padre Pio History The shrine initially started out as a bamboo and nipa chapel back in 2003. Then on November 7, 2005, a 1.6-hectare agricultural land was donated to the Archdiocese of Lipa by a generous couple. A year later, another generous individual donated 200 square meters of land to provide the right of way to the site. This land would be the site of the new chapel and later on the Shrine of St. Padre Pio . Located in 008 Katipunan Street,  Vigan City in the province of Ilocos Sur, the  Hidden Garden of Vigan is a place where nature, history, and food meet. It is also a place of love. You'd find out why as you continue reading. Hidden Garden of Vigan Hidden Garden of Vigan Details The Hidden Garden of Vigan , despite the name, is not really hidden. It is found in the heart of Vigan City and is frequented by locals and tourists alike.
